Como criar rotas na sua API com NodeJs e Express?
Parte 2 de 4
Nesta parte do tutorial, vamos aprender a criar rotas na sua API utilizando NodeJs e Express. Rotas são URLs que o servidor pode responder e fornecer os recursos necessários para a aplicação.
Passo a passo:
- Instale o pacote Express em sua aplicação NodeJs:
- Crie um arquivo chamado
app.js
e adicione o seguinte código: - Execute a aplicação:
- Acesse o navegador e digite
localhost:3000
. Se tudo estiver configurado corretamente, você verá a mensagemHello, world!
. - Você também pode adicionar outras rotas, como por exemplo:
- Você pode adicionar rotas para diferentes métodos HTTP, como
POST
,PUT
eDELETE
, utilizando as funções correspondentes em Express.
npm install express
const express = require('express'); const app = express(); app.get('/', (req, res) => { res.send('Hello, world!'); }); app.listen(3000, () => { console.log('Servidor rodando na porta 3000'); });
node app.js
app.get('/api/users', (req, res) => { res.json({ users: ['João', 'Maria', 'José'] }); });
Neste exemplo, ao acessar localhost:3000/api/users
, será retornado um JSON com uma lista de usuários.
Agora você já sabe como criar rotas na sua API utilizando NodeJs e Express. Na próxima parte do tutorial, veremos como trabalhar com parâmetros e middlewares.
Esse cara é fera, esperando os demais vídeos 🚀🚀